Rust is a common and insidious problem that affects vehicles, particularly those exposed to moisture and road salt. It is a form of corrosion that occurs when iron or its alloys, such as steel, react with oxygen and moisture in the environment. This chemical reaction leads to the formation of iron oxide, commonly known as rust.
The presence of rust on a car can significantly compromise its structural integrity, aesthetic appeal, and overall value. In regions where winter weather necessitates the use of road salt, the risk of rust increases dramatically, making it essential for car owners to understand how rust develops and its potential impact. The effects of rust on a vehicle can be far-reaching.
Initially, rust may appear as small spots or patches, but if left untreated, it can lead to larger areas of corrosion that can weaken the metal components of the car. This deterioration can affect critical parts such as the frame, suspension, and body panels, leading to safety concerns. Additionally, rust can create an unsightly appearance that diminishes the car’s resale value.
Understanding the nature of rust and its implications is crucial for car owners who wish to maintain their vehicles in optimal condition.

Identifying Rust Spots on Your Car
Identifying rust spots on your car is the first step in addressing this pervasive issue. Rust can manifest in various forms, from surface rust that appears as small brown or orange spots to more severe cases where the metal has flaked away or created holes. Common areas where rust tends to develop include wheel wells, undercarriages, door edges, and around the trunk and hood seams.
Regular inspections of these areas can help catch rust early before it becomes a more significant problem. To effectively identify rust spots, it is advisable to conduct a thorough visual inspection of your vehicle at least once a month. Look for discoloration or bubbling paint, which can indicate that rust is forming beneath the surface.
Additionally, tapping on metal surfaces with a small hammer can help detect areas where the metal has weakened due to corrosion. If you notice any soft or crumbling areas, it is likely that rust has taken hold. Early detection is key; addressing rust at its initial stages can save you time and money in repairs down the line.
Using Vinegar and Baking Soda to Remove Rust
For those looking for a natural and cost-effective solution to remove rust, vinegar and baking soda are two household items that can be surprisingly effective. Vinegar contains acetic acid, which can dissolve rust when applied directly to affected areas. To use vinegar for rust removal, soak a cloth in white vinegar and apply it to the rusty spot.
Allow it to sit for several hours or overnight, depending on the severity of the rust. Afterward, scrub the area with a brush or steel wool to remove the loosened rust. Baking soda can also play a role in rust removal due to its mild abrasive properties.
To create a paste, mix baking soda with water until it reaches a thick consistency. Apply this paste to the rusty area and let it sit for about 30 minutes before scrubbing with a brush. The combination of vinegar’s acidity and baking soda’s abrasiveness can effectively lift rust from metal surfaces without causing damage.

While natural remedies can be effective for minor rust issues, more severe cases may require the use of commercial rust removers. These products are specifically formulated to tackle corrosion and often contain stronger acids or chemicals designed to penetrate and dissolve rust quickly. When selecting a commercial rust remover, it is essential to choose one that is compatible with your vehicle’s materials and follow the manufacturer’s instructions carefully.
To apply a commercial rust remover, start by cleaning the affected area thoroughly to remove any dirt or debris. Once clean, apply the product according to the instructionsâthis may involve spraying or brushing it onto the rusty surface. Allow it to sit for the recommended time to ensure maximum effectiveness.
Afterward, scrub the area with a brush or cloth to remove any remaining rust particles. Rinse thoroughly with water and dry completely before proceeding with any further treatment or repainting.
Sanding and Repainting Rusty Areas
Once you have removed the rust from your car, sanding and repainting are crucial steps to restore its appearance and protect against future corrosion. Sanding helps smooth out any rough edges left by the rust removal process and prepares the surface for painting. Use sandpaper with varying gritsâstart with a coarser grit (around 80) to remove any remaining rust and then progress to finer grits (up to 400) for a smooth finish.
After sanding, clean the area again to remove dust particles before applying primer. A high-quality automotive primer is essential as it provides a protective layer that helps prevent future rust formation. Once the primer has dried completely, you can apply touch-up paint that matches your vehicle’s color.
Itâs advisable to use paint specifically designed for automotive applications to ensure durability and adhesion. After applying several thin coats of paint, finish with a clear coat for added protection against environmental factors.
Using a Rust Converter to Treat Rust
In cases where rust has penetrated deeper into the metal but has not yet caused significant structural damage, using a rust converter can be an effective treatment option. Rust converters contain chemicals that react with iron oxide (rust) to form a stable compound that prevents further corrosion. This process not only halts the progression of rust but also prepares the surface for painting.
To use a rust converter, first clean the area thoroughly to remove any loose rust or debris. Apply the converter according to the manufacturer’s instructionsâthis typically involves using a brush or spray applicator to cover the affected area completely. Allow it to dry as directed; some products may require multiple coats for optimal effectiveness.
Preventing Future Rust with Rust Inhibitors
Preventing future rust formation is just as important as treating existing issues. Rust inhibitors are products designed to create a protective barrier on metal surfaces, preventing moisture and oxygen from coming into contact with the metal. These inhibitors come in various forms, including sprays, paints, and waxes, each offering different levels of protection depending on your needs.
When applying a rust inhibitor, ensure that your vehicle’s surface is clean and dry for optimal adhesion. Follow the manufacturer’s instructions regarding application methods and drying times. Regularly reapplying these inhibitorsâespecially after washing your car or exposure to harsh weatherâcan significantly extend your vehicle’s lifespan by reducing the likelihood of rust development.
Regular Maintenance to Keep Rust at Bay
Regular maintenance is key in preventing rust from taking hold on your vehicle. This includes routine washing and waxing to remove dirt, grime, and road salt that can contribute to corrosion. Pay special attention to areas prone to moisture accumulation, such as wheel wells and undercarriages, where salt and debris can linger after driving in winter conditions.
Additionally, consider applying a protective coating or sealant periodically as part of your maintenance routine. These products create an extra layer of defense against moisture and environmental contaminants that can lead to rust formation. Regular inspections should also be part of your maintenance plan; catching any signs of rust early allows for timely intervention before more extensive damage occurs.
Seeking Professional Help for Severe Rust Issues
In some cases, rust damage may be too extensive for DIY methods to effectively address. If you notice significant structural damage or large areas of corrosion that have compromised your vehicle’s integrity, seeking professional help is advisable. Automotive body shops have specialized tools and expertise necessary for assessing and repairing severe rust issues.
Professionals can provide comprehensive solutions that may include cutting out damaged sections of metal and welding in new pieces or applying advanced treatments that are not available over-the-counter. While this may involve higher costs than DIY methods, investing in professional repairs can ultimately save you money by preventing further deterioration and ensuring your vehicle remains safe and reliable.
Exploring DIY Rust Removal Techniques
For those who enjoy hands-on projects, exploring DIY techniques for rust removal can be both satisfying and cost-effective. Beyond vinegar and baking soda solutions, other methods include using electrolysisâa process that uses electrical current to remove rust from metal objects submerged in an electrolyte solutionâor employing commercial products like naval jelly that are designed specifically for heavy-duty rust removal. Another popular DIY method involves using aluminum foil dipped in cola or other acidic beverages as an abrasive scrubber against rusty surfaces.
The combination of acid from the cola and aluminum foilâs abrasive properties can effectively lift light surface rust without damaging the underlying metal. Experimenting with these techniques allows car owners not only to save money but also gain valuable skills in vehicle maintenance.

FAQs
What causes rust on a car?
Rust on a car is caused by the oxidation of iron and steel when they come into contact with moisture and oxygen. This process is accelerated by exposure to salt, which is commonly used on roads during winter.
How can I remove rust from my car?
There are several methods to remove rust from a car, including sanding, using a rust converter, or using a chemical rust remover. The method you choose will depend on the severity of the rust and your level of expertise.
Can I prevent rust from forming on my car?
You can prevent rust from forming on your car by regularly washing and waxing it to remove dirt and protect the paint. Additionally, applying a rust inhibitor or using a rust-resistant coating can help prevent rust from forming.
Is it possible to repair rust damage on a car?
Yes, it is possible to repair rust damage on a car. Depending on the severity of the rust, you may need to sand, patch, or replace the affected area. It’s important to address rust damage promptly to prevent it from spreading further.
